Cycling from Bourg-d’Oisans to Villard-Reculas

Perched on a balcony overlooking the 21 bends of the Alpe d’Huez, Villard-Reculas (1,445 m) offers a climb discreet and panoramic. Since Bourg-d'Oisans, the road winds gently upwards towards this village nestled on its sun-drenched hillside: 12.2 km and 824 m elevation gain Averaging 6 %. A lovely alternative route – peaceful and easy to cycle – with breathtaking views across the whole of the Romanche Valley.

Difficulty

The slope is moderate and steady (around 6–7 %, up to 9 %), on a quiet road. Nothing too tricky: it’s an accessible climb, ideal for cyclists looking for beautiful scenery without the crowds of Alpe d’Huez. Time trial enthusiasts are also familiar with the Villard-Reculas Vertical Kilometre, a renowned local event.

The quiet ascent of Alpe d’Huez

Since Villard-Reculas, can we join the’Alpe d'Huez by Not from the Confession, a little-known and magnificent variation on the famous pass. A lovely place to explore, which can be combined with the Col de Sarenne or Auris for a loop along the balcony path above the Romanche.
